問題描述:2022-10-21 17:26:57`SEVERE`io.prometheus.jmx.shaded.io.prometheus.jmx.JmxCollector`io.prometheus.jmx.shaded.io.prometheus.jmx.JmxCollector collect`JMX scrape failed: java.io.IOException: Failed to retrieve RMIServer stub: javax.naming.NoIni...
回答:選用多線程還是IO多路復(fù)用必須要看場景的!選擇select還是epoll也是需要看場景的!如果是短連接,服務(wù)器使用線程池(多線程)處理完畢,馬上進(jìn)行釋放,保證活躍的線程所需要的內(nèi)存和CPU效率是在服務(wù)器承受范圍之內(nèi),那么多線程比IO多路復(fù)用效果要好,因?yàn)闊o論是select還是epoll都需要去額外的監(jiān)聽,監(jiān)聽到需要數(shù)據(jù)處理,才調(diào)用回調(diào)函數(shù),分配處理線程去執(zhí)行,這段時間有性能和資源的消耗,這種情況無...
回答:選用多線程還是IO多路復(fù)用必須要看場景的!選擇select還是epoll也是需要看場景的!如果是短連接,服務(wù)器使用線程池(多線程)處理完畢,馬上進(jìn)行釋放,保證活躍的線程所需要的內(nèi)存和CPU效率是在服務(wù)器承受范圍之內(nèi),那么多線程比IO多路復(fù)用效果要好,因?yàn)闊o論是select還是epoll都需要去額外的監(jiān)聽,監(jiān)聽到需要數(shù)據(jù)處理,才調(diào)用回調(diào)函數(shù),分配處理線程去執(zhí)行,這段時間有性能和資源的消耗,這種情況無...
回答:不管是移動端開發(fā),還是PC端開發(fā),其實(shí)都有用mysql還是sqlserver這樣的選擇,今天就把我的觀點(diǎn)給大家分享下:1.Sqlserver和MySQL都是關(guān)系型數(shù)據(jù)庫,在整體功能上差異不算太大,都支持表、視圖、函數(shù)、存儲過程。2.就部署平臺來收,sqlserver是微軟出品,很顯然他必須部署在windows系統(tǒng)上,而mysql既可以部署在windows系統(tǒng)上,也可以部署在linux系統(tǒng)上,就這點(diǎn)...
回答:分享一個上架的輔助工具Appuploader,可以實(shí)現(xiàn)在windows,linux或mac上,不需要應(yīng)用程序加載器和mac計算機(jī),就可以發(fā)布app到app store。
回答:這個問題需要考慮兩個問題,一個是cp進(jìn)程寫文件的時候有沒有獲取讀鎖,另一個是讀進(jìn)程是以阻塞方式還是非阻塞方式打開文件。如果cp進(jìn)程獲取了讀鎖,而讀進(jìn)程是以非阻塞方式打開文件,那么是不可能讀取成功的;如果讀進(jìn)程以阻塞方式打開文件,那么會一直等待直到cp進(jìn)程釋放讀鎖,最終會讀取成功;如果cp進(jìn)程沒有獲取讀鎖,讀進(jìn)程以非阻塞方式打開,如果讀進(jìn)程比寫進(jìn)程快,那就會讀取失敗,如果讀進(jìn)程比寫進(jìn)程慢,那還是有機(jī)...
...Reader FileReader類的read()方法可以按照字符大小讀取 import java.io.FileNotFoundException; import java.io.FileReader; import java.io.IOException; public class Demo1_FileReader { public static void main(Stri...
1、引言 很多初涉網(wǎng)絡(luò)編程的程序員,在研究Java NIO(即異步IO)和經(jīng)典IO(也就是常說的阻塞式IO)的API時,很快就會發(fā)現(xiàn)一個問題:我什么時候應(yīng)該使用經(jīng)典IO,什么時候應(yīng)該使用NIO? 在本文中,將嘗試用簡明扼要的文字,...
...該有了一定的了解,這篇文章主要講講基于多路復(fù)用IO的Java NIO。 背景 Java誕生至今,有好多種IO模型,從最早的Java IO到后來的Java NIO以及最新的Java AIO,每種IO模型都有它自己的特點(diǎn),詳情請看我的上篇文章[Java IO初探](),而其中...
...綴,解決了重名問題。 (1) 概念: 為了更好地組織類,Java 提供了包機(jī)制,用于區(qū)別類名的命名空間。 其實(shí)可以理解為就是文件夾,并且使用了樹形目錄的存儲方式。 (2) 作用: A:區(qū)分同名的類 B:對類進(jìn)行分類管理 ? a:按照...
...周在segmentfault發(fā)一篇文章。 話不多說,馬上進(jìn)入正題: Java的IO系統(tǒng) 在學(xué)習(xí)IO之前,跟學(xué)其他新東西一樣,最核心最難的就是理解概念,特別是一堆很相近的概念,往往讓人產(chǎn)生困惑。如Java的IO系統(tǒng),我們在這需區(qū)分以下概念: ...
...Django 完成一個在線論壇。 經(jīng)常在網(wǎng)上看到各種標(biāo)題為Java程序員、PHP程序員、C/C++程序員的招聘帖子,但我感覺這種招聘方式,很難找到好的人才。語言只是一種工具,對一個聰明的程序員來說,用沒用過什么工具...
...Django 完成一個在線論壇。 經(jīng)常在網(wǎng)上看到各種標(biāo)題為Java程序員、PHP程序員、C/C++程序員的招聘帖子,但我感覺這種招聘方式,很難找到好的人才。語言只是一種工具,對一個聰明的程序員來說,用沒用過什么工具...
并發(fā)的概念: 在Java中是支持多線程的,多線程在有的時候可以大提高程序的速度,比如你的程序中有兩個完全不同的功能操作,你可以讓兩個不同的線程去各自執(zhí)行這兩個操作,互不影響,不需要執(zhí)行完一個操作才能執(zhí)行另...
...然是無趣的,也是不支持我們實(shí)現(xiàn)一些復(fù)雜的需求,所以Java提供IO流這樣一種概念,方便我們對數(shù)據(jù)進(jìn)行操作 而使用IO流我們可以實(shí)現(xiàn)一些強(qiáng)大的功能,例如針對文件的移動復(fù)制等操作,又或者程序與外部文件之間的數(shù)據(jù)存儲或...
...兩個階段(等待數(shù)據(jù)和拷貝數(shù)據(jù)兩個階段)都被block了。 JAVA 阻塞 demo 下面的例子主要使用Socket通道進(jìn)行編程。服務(wù)端如下: /** * @program: socketTest * @description: one thread demo for bio version * @author: tEngSHe789 * @create: 2018-08-26 21:...
...兩個階段(等待數(shù)據(jù)和拷貝數(shù)據(jù)兩個階段)都被block了。 JAVA 阻塞 demo 下面的例子主要使用Socket通道進(jìn)行編程。服務(wù)端如下: /** * @program: socketTest * @description: one thread demo for bio version * @author: tEngSHe789 * @create: 2018-08-26 21:...
...os.IBinder; import android.text.TextUtils; import android.util.Log; import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; impor...
NIO:New IO Java新IO概述 新IO采用內(nèi)存映射文件的方式來處理輸入/輸出,新IO文件或文件的一段區(qū)域映射到內(nèi)存中,這樣就可以訪問內(nèi)存一樣來訪問文件了(這種方式模擬了操作系統(tǒng)上的虛擬內(nèi)存的概念),通過這種方式來進(jìn)行輸...
Java IO學(xué)習(xí)筆記總結(jié) 前言 前面的八篇文章詳細(xì)的講述了Java IO的操作方法,文章列表如下 基本的文件操作 字符流和字節(jié)流的操作 InputStreamReader和OutputStreamWriter操作 內(nèi)存操作流 管道流 打印流 System對IO的支持 BufferedReader和Buffer...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時根據(jù)訓(xùn)練、推理能力由高到低做了...